No-Code, No Limits: How Rapid Prototyping Can Supercharge Your Innovation Process

You don’t need a development team—or even a single line of code—to test and validate game-changing ideas. The best innovators don’t wait for a perfect product before gathering feedback; they build quick, tangible prototypes that bring ideas to life in minutes or hours, not weeks.

This session will explore how teams can use low-fidelity, hands-on prototyping techniques to experiment, iterate, and refine ideas before investing in full-scale development. You’ll learn how to create physical models, sketches, paper wireframes, role-playing exercises, and other no-code approaches to quickly validate assumptions and spark creativity.

If you want to accelerate innovation, reduce risk, and ensure you’re solving the right problems, this session will equip you with practical strategies for turning concepts into reality—fast.
